About Korea Gas Corporation (South Korea)
In recent decades, authors affiliated with Korea Gas Corporation (South Korea) have published 717 papers, which have received a total of 13.5k indexed citations . Scholars at this organization have produced 52 papers in Metals and Alloys, 36 papers in Energy Engineering and Power Technology, 54 papers in Catalysis, 257 papers in Mechanical Engineering and 94 papers in Ocean Engineering on the topics of Fatigue and fracture mechanics (60 papers), Spacecraft and Cryogenic Technologies (53 papers), Hydrogen embrittlement and corrosion behaviors in metals (52 papers), Non-Destructive Testing Techniques (49 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(47 papers), Structural Integrity and Reliability Analysis (45 papers), Catalysts for Methane Reforming (42 papers) and Hydraulic Fracturing and Reservoir Analysis (42 papers). Their work is cited by papers focused on Metals and Alloys (938 citations), Energy Engineering and Power Technology (1.1k citations), Catalysis (1.4k citations), Mechanical Engineering (4.4k citations) and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ty (818 citations). Authors at Korea Gas Corporation (South Korea) collaborate with scholars in South Korea, United States and Japan and have published in prestigious journals including Korean Journal of Chemical Engineering, International Journal of Hydrogen Energy, International Journal of Pressure Vessels and Piping, Journal of Natural Gas Science and Engineering and Materials Science and Engineering A. Some of Korea Gas Corporation (South Korea)'s most productive authors include Young-Do Jo, Sanggyu Lee, Moonyong Lee, Daniel A. Crowl, Woo‐Sik Kim, Young Sam Oh, Young Tai Kho, Yong Woo Rho, Chang-Hoon Shin and Y. T. Kho.
